Art is a 47-year-old DEA agent stationed in Mexico, bringing a hardened perspective from his past as a CIA operative in Vietnam. Raised in San Diego by a Mexican mother and an Anglo father, he understands the cultural dynamics of the border. He approaches the War on Drugs with deep idealism, though his methods frequently alienate his colleagues. His absolute dedication to his assignments creates severe strain within his marriage and distances him from his children.

Adán is a highly intelligent college student from a well-connected Sinaloan family. He brings a corporate mindset to the regional drug trade, viewing narcotics trafficking as a logistics and supply chain enterprise rather than a simple criminal racket. He works diligently to maintain a respectable public image and courts women from prestigious families. Beneath his polished exterior, he possesses a pragmatic willingness to do whatever is necessary to protect his blood relatives.

Known to associates as "Tío," Miguel Ángel serves as a high-ranking Sinaloa state policeman and special assistant to the governor. He operates with extreme patience, recognizing that the physical border is more valuable than any individual narcotic product. He leverages his official law enforcement position to eliminate commercial rivals and build a unified smuggling network. He mentors his nephews, gradually pulling them into his expanding commercial empire.

Sean is a teenager from Manhattan who finds himself suddenly embedded in the criminal underworld after protecting a friend from a local enforcer. Raised around Catholic imagery, he internalizes intense guilt over his violent actions. He negotiates his way into the Cimino Crime Family to ensure his own survival and takes control of neighborhood loan-sharking rackets. He harbors a quiet desire for domestic normalcy, yet his lethal efficiency makes him a valuable asset to dangerous men.

Nora is a pragmatic California teenager who learns to leverage her physical attractiveness for financial independence. After her parents divorce, she undergoes rigorous etiquette and educational training to reinvent herself. She operates as a high-class sex worker out of a luxurious San Diego property. She views her profession clinically, prioritizing monetary security and personal agency in an environment heavily controlled by aggressive men.

Father Juan Parada is a courageous Catholic bishop who practices liberation theology in Mexico. He actively defends vulnerable agricultural workers against both state military violence and cartel intimidation. He operates medical clinics with extremely limited supplies and relies on donations to treat the wounded. His unwavering moral clarity provides a stark contrast to the widespread institutional corruption around him.
Raúl is the hot-headed muscle of the Barrera family organization. While his brother focuses on long-term strategy, Raúl handles physical enforcement and intimidation to maintain territorial control. He fully embraces the extravagant, flamboyant lifestyle associated with the drug trade.
Güero is a rising figure in the Sinaloan drug trade and a skilled survivor. He initially works as a loyal protégé for the established regional boss before aligning himself with new power structures. He controls the highly lucrative Baja region bordering California.

John Hobbs is a senior CIA station chief focused on anti-communist geopolitical strategies. He views regional narcotics enforcement as a secondary concern compared to broader Cold War objectives. He willingly partners with illicit organizations to secure funding and arms for rebel forces.

Sal Scachi is a decorated Green Beret colonel who operates as both a CIA asset and a mafia associate. He bridges the gap between American organized crime, Mexican cartels, and covert government programs. He is highly disciplined and forces subordinates to execute targeted assassinations.
Jimmy, commonly known as "Peaches," is a capo in the Cimino Crime Family who aggressively pursues new revenue streams. He defies the direct orders of his mafia superiors by seeking to establish a lucrative cocaine pipeline. He is impulsive and frequently uses physical violence to assert dominance.
O-Bop is a teenager from Hell's Kitchen who enters the criminal underworld to avenge a murdered friend. He is intensely loyal and quick to back up his associates during physical confrontations. He adapts readily to the violent expectations of organized crime.
